I want to process few of my chickens and want to know what is the best water heating element that I can use to boil the water to 140-150 F in a galvanized bucket. I don't want to buy a scalder because it is too expensive. I think a good portable water heating element should do the work.

I just use a large enameled pot on a propane burner. (same one I use for deep frying the turkey) My Grandmother just heated a big canning pot on the wood stove. On the farm for scalding hogs, they used an old cast iron bathtub with a wood fire underneath.
 
One of the best & cheapest way's is to use a turkey fryer set up, the stand is sturdy and will hold a bigger stronger pot if you ever wanted to up grade, it's easy to use and safe not to mention fast. I don't think a galvanized bucket is a good choice, most times if your using a high powered flame burner it can litteraly melt the bottom, just use the aluminum pot that comes with the fryer idea. You can buy used ones without the propane cylinder for dirt cheap at a variety of sourses.
